An example of a exceptional answer:
Maintaining accurate and detailed documentation is critical in wound care as it ensures proper continuity of care and enhances patient safety. To achieve this, I employ a comprehensive and meticulous approach. Firstly, I begin by establishing a standardized documentation template that includes all necessary fields, such as patient demographics, wound characteristics, and treatment modalities. This template serves as a guide and ensures consistency in documentation across all patient interactions. As I assess the wound, I make sure to capture all relevant information, including wound size, depth, undermining, and presence of drainage or infection. I also document any associated pain, patient allergies, and comorbidities that may impact wound healing. During treatment, I record the specific interventions performed, such as wound debridement, irrigation, and application of advanced wound dressings. Additionally, I detail the recommended frequency of dressing changes, wound measurements, and pain management strategies. To ensure accuracy, I conduct regular chart audits to identify any gaps or inconsistencies in the documentation, and promptly address them. Collaboration is an integral part of maintaining accurate documentation, and I actively engage with the interdisciplinary team to exchange pertinent information and promote unified documentation practices. By incorporating their expertise, we contribute to a holistic view of the patient's care journey, leading to comprehensive and precise documentation. Lastly, I frequently attend wound care conferences and stay updated with the latest evidence-based practices, ensuring that my documentation aligns with the industry's standards and best practices.

How to prepare for this question:
  • Familiarize yourself with electronic medical record systems commonly used in wound care settings. Ensure you are comfortable navigating and using these systems efficiently.
  • Review and familiarize yourself with wound care documentation guidelines and best practices, such as those published by professional wound care organizations.
  • Practice creating documentation templates that encompass all relevant fields and promote consistency.
  • Be prepared to provide specific examples of how you have maintained accurate and detailed documentation in your previous roles. Highlight any challenges faced and how you overcame them.
  • Stay updated with the latest advancements and evidence-based practices in wound care through continuous education and attending conferences.
